运维技术人员的主要职责包括系统监控与报警、配置管理、备份与恢复以及安全管理,以下是具体介绍:
1、系统监控与报警:运维技术人员负责实时监控系统的运行状态,使用各种监控工具如Prometheus、ZABBix和Nagios等,及时发现和处理异常情况,他们还需要设置报警机制,确保在系统出现问题时能够迅速响应,以维护服务的高可用性。
2、配置管理:运维技术人员需要管理和维护系统配置,确保配置的一致性和可追溯性,这通常通过自动化配置管理工具如Ansible、Puppet或Chef来实现,从而简化配置过程并减少人为错误。
3、备份与恢复:定期备份数据和系统配置是运维技术人员的重要职责之一,他们需要制定并执行灾难恢复计划,以确保在发生故障时能够快速恢复系统和服务,使用Duplicity进行数据备份,确保业务连续性。
4、安全管理:运维技术人员负责实施安全策略,保护系统免受各种威胁,这包括进行安全审计和漏洞扫描,及时修复安全漏洞,配置防火墙和其他安全措施,确保系统的安全性。
运维技术人员还需要具备一定的编程能力,熟悉Linux操作系统及常用服务的配置和管理,掌握网络基础知识和数据库管理技能,这些技术能力使他们能够有效地应对日常运维工作中的各种挑战。
运维技术人员在现代信息技术环境中扮演着至关重要的角色,他们不仅需要具备广泛的技术知识和技能,还要有良好的问题解决能力和强烈的责任心。